5 artificial dams formed by 7.8-quake in Davao Occidental

A magnitude-7.8 earthquake in Davao Occidental has caused landslides that formed five artificial dams, blocking local rivers. Authorities are currently unable to clear these dams due to ongoing landslide risks and adverse weather conditions.
Why it matters
The presence of unstable artificial dams poses a significant flood and safety risk to downstream communities during heavy rainfall.
